Webb13 maj 2024 · Crimea was an Orient in miniature, with a Turkic- Muslim culture. Russia invaded Crimea in 1783, as part of a westward expansion seeking control of the Mediterranean and the Middle East. The ambition of Catherine the Great was to establish a new Byzantium in Constantinople, with her grandson Constantine as its emperor.
